非均匀性和彩色失真图像的同时补偿
The simultaneous compensation of non-uniformity and color distortion image
【摘要】 针对CCD摄像机或扫描仪产生图像存在颜色偏差和非均匀性使图像质量下降 ,通过多元线性回归分析方法同时对图像的非均匀性和彩色失真进行补偿 ,使输出图像信号均匀且其色度值与输入信号的色度值相匹配。依据算法进行了仿真试验 ,结果表明补偿后图像与原图像相比大体相近 ,且比非均匀性校正和彩色校正分步进行方法计算量小 ,节省时间
【Abstract】 The image generated by CCD camera or scanner is non-uniformity and color distortion, which make image quality poor The image is compensated at the same time by multiple linear regression analysis, which make output image uniformity and its color is match to the color of input image The simulation result indicates that image after compensation is similar to the original image and its calculated cost and time consuming is less than sequence compensation
